Skip to content

Commit 4e92e3f

Browse files
committed
set_mint/validator_cut types
1 parent a3e5878 commit 4e92e3f

File tree

2 files changed

+11
-0
lines changed

2 files changed

+11
-0
lines changed

pallets/subtensor/src/macros/config.rs

Lines changed: 7 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-174,6 +174,13 @@ mod config {
174174
/// Initial network subnet cut.
175175
#[pallet::constant]
176176
type InitialSubnetOwnerCut: Get<u16>;
177+
/// Initial subnet minter cut.
178+
#[pallet::constant]
179+
type InitialSubnetMinterCut: Get<u16>;
180+
/// Initial subnet validator cut.
181+
#[pallet::constant]
182+
type InitialSubnetValidatorCut: Get<u16>;
183+
177184
/// Initial lock reduction interval.
178185
#[pallet::constant]
179186
type InitialNetworkLockReductionInterval: Get<u64>;

runtime/src/lib.rs

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-952,6 +952,8 @@ parameter_types! {
952952
pub const SubtensorInitialMinAllowedUids: u16 = 128;
953953
pub const SubtensorInitialMinLockCost: u64 = 1_000_000_000_000; // 1000 TAO
954954
pub const SubtensorInitialSubnetOwnerCut: u16 = 11_796; // 18 percent
955+
pub const SubtensorInitialSubnetMinterCut: u16 = 11_796; // 18 percent
956+
pub const SubtensorInitialSubnetValidatorCut: u16 = 11_796; // 18 percent
955957
pub const SubtensorInitialSubnetLimit: u16 = 12;
956958
pub const SubtensorInitialNetworkLockReductionInterval: u64 = 14 * 7200;
957959
pub const SubtensorInitialNetworkRateLimit: u64 = 7200;
@@ -1018,6 +1020,8 @@ impl pallet_subtensor::Config for Runtime {
10181020
type InitialNetworkMinLockCost = SubtensorInitialMinLockCost;
10191021
type InitialNetworkLockReductionInterval = SubtensorInitialNetworkLockReductionInterval;
10201022
type InitialSubnetOwnerCut = SubtensorInitialSubnetOwnerCut;
1023+
type InitialSubnetMinterCut = SubtensorInitialSubnetMinterCut;
1024+
type InitialSubnetValidatorCut = SubtensorInitialSubnetValidatorCut;
10211025
type InitialSubnetLimit = SubtensorInitialSubnetLimit;
10221026
type InitialNetworkRateLimit = SubtensorInitialNetworkRateLimit;
10231027
type InitialTargetStakesPerInterval = SubtensorInitialTargetStakesPerInterval;

0 commit comments

Comments
 (0)